Canadian artist Steven Shearer has used well-known fragments from songlyrics and titles by SATYRICON ("Filthgrinder"), CARCASS ("Exhume to Consume"), CADAVER ("Goat Father"), FEAR OF GOD ("Pneumatic Slaughter"), CRYPTOPSY ("Blasphemy Made Flesh") and many more to create a huge (9,253 square feet) poster that is currently being displayed in the center of Berlin, Germany.

According to the Diesel Wall 2006 web site, Shearer has been developing a series of "Poems" (2005) in which the artist "creates a textual mélange out of the lyrics of obscure rock bands and the titles of death metal classics and presents them as white-on-black posters. The austere layout of the Poems contrasts with the logorrhea of their lyrics, which read like a derailed train of thought, a descent into the maelstrom of paranoia. Through accumulation and reiteration Shearer both embraces and distances himself from the culture he depicts, thus turning the Poems into an uncanny, clinical study of collective hysteria."
